KICK PAD VENTILATORS
ALL-RIGHT HAND
1. Remove kick pad retaining screws.
2. Remove sill plate.
3. Remove kick pad retaining screws and pull assem-
bly from body area.
4. To replace reverse removal procedure using care to
reseal duct.
